SAUTEED KALE WITH GARLIC
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ories side-dish
Time 20m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 0
Steps:
- Cook 5 sliced garlic cloves in 1/4 cup olive oil in a pot over medium-low heat until sizzling, 1 minute. Add 1 pound chopped kale and stir until wilted, 3 to 5 minutes. Increase the heat to medium. Add 2 tablespoons cider vinegar, 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t and a pinch of red pepper flakes. Cook, stirring, until tender, 5 minutes.

EASY GARLIC KALE
Kale is supposed to have cancer-fighting properties. I love it, but my husband hates it. Cooking it this way is the only way he'll eat it.
Provided by WHIRLEDPEAS
Categories Side Dish Vegetables Greens
Time 25m
Yield 4
Number Of Ingredients 3
Steps:
- Soak kale leaves in a large bowl of water until dirt and sand begin to fall to the bottom, about 2 minutes. Lift kale from the bowl without drying the leaves and immediately remove and discard stems. Chop the kale leaves into 1-inch pieces.
-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at; cook and stir garlic until sizzling, about 1 minute. Add kale to the skillet and place a cover over the top.
- Cook, stirring occasionally with tongs, until kale is bright green and slightly tender, 5 to 7 minutes.

KALE AND ESCAROLE WITH SHALLOTS
Quickly cooked greens are a simple and delicious way to include these heart-healthy vegetables in your diet. But don't just use one! In this recipe, we use kale and escarole, cooked together with a flavorful punch from shallots, lemon and red pepper flakes.
Provided by Food Network Kitchen
Categories side-dish
Time 10m
Yield 4 servings
Number Of Ingredients 0
Steps:
- Heat 3 tablespoons olive oil in a large pot over medium-high heat. Add 2 sliced shallots and cook until lightly browned, about 3 minutes. Add 1 head each torn Tuscan kale and escarole and 1/2 teaspoon kosher salt. Cook, stirring, until wilted, 3 to 5 minutes. Add 1 teaspoon grated lemon zest and a pinch of red pepper flakes; season with salt.

KALE (WINTER GREENS) WITH GARLIC
Make and share this Kale (Winter Greens) With Garlic recipe from Food.com.
Provided by Jacqueline in KY
Categories Vegetable
Time 45m
Yield 6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 6
Steps:
- Put the greens, with the water that clings to the leaves after washing, in a large pot.
- Add the ¼ cup water and the salt.
- Bring to a boil over moderately high heat and cook, stirring occasionally, until the kale wilts, about 5 minutes.
- If all of the water evaporates, add another ¼ cup or so to the pot.
- Continue cooking, stirring occasionally, until the kale is tender, about 3 minutes.
- Drain.
- In the same pot, heat the oil over moderately high heat. Add the garlic and cook, stirring, for 30 seconds.
- Add the kale and cook, stirring occasionally, for a 5 more minutes.
- Stir in the fresh pepper.
- Serve.
- Note: I use Kale in this recipe, but you can use any kind of winter green you prefer.
- Also, prep. time depends on how well you wash your greens. It takes me a long time because I wash every single green by hand twice. But then most of mine have come out of the garden and are dirty.

SAUTéED KALE WITH GARLIC (EASY SIDE DISH) - CADRY'S KITCHEN
From cadryskitchen.com
Ratings 6Category Side DishCuisine American, VeganTotal Time 15 mins
- Bring a skillet or pot to a medium heat with oil. Add garlic & sauté until fragrant, about a minute or so.
- Add chopped kale, 1 to 2 Tablespoons of water (depending on the size of the bunch), Better Than Bouillon (if using), and a pinch of salt. Continue cooking the kale, stirring occasionally, until it is wilted and soft. For bright green steamed kale, cook for 2 or 3 minutes. For softer kale that's deeper in color, turn the heat to low & cover with a lid. Cook for about 10 minutes, until all of the liquid cooks off.
WINTER GREENS GRATIN RECIPE | BON APPéTIT
From bonappetit.com
4.6/5 (28)Author Sarah JampelServings 6-8Estimated Reading Time 8 mins
- Preheat oven to 350°. First, prep the cream sauce: Peel and quarter 1 medium onion. Smash 4 garlic cloves and unpeel. Place onion and garlic in a medium saucepan. Pour in 2 cups heavy cream and stir in 1 rosemary sprig, 1½ tsp. Diamond Crystal or ¾ tsp. Morton kosher salt, and ½ tsp. freshly ground black pepper. Bring to a simmer over low heat and cook, stirring occasionally, until onion and garlic are very soft, 15–20 minutes.
- While cream cooks, remove ribs from 4 medium bunches of Tuscan kale. Tear leaves into big pieces and wash. It’s okay if some water still clings to the leaves—this will help them wilt later. If you don’t have a bowl big enough to hold all of your greens, pile them on a baking sheet instead.
- When cream is ready, pluck out rosemary sprig and discard. Finely grate zest of ½ lemon into cream and stir in ¼ tsp. crushed red pepper flakes. Transfer to a blender and blend until smooth.
- Heat a large (as large as possible—12" is the goal) ovenproof skillet over medium. Add about one-quarter of greens, cover skillet (use a baking sheet if you don’t have a lid), and cook until wilted, 3–4 minutes. Scoot wilted greens to one side of pan. Add another quarter of greens, cover pan, and cook to wilt, 3–4 minutes. Remove from heat and place skillet on a rimmed baking sheet.
